FireTech FT916 Metal Fire Extinguisher Cabinet | 5 lb | Surface Mount | Galvanized Steel

The FireTech FT916 is a surface-mount metal fire extinguisher cabinet constructed of 20-gauge galvanized steel with a rust-resistant white powder-coat finish. It holds most 2.5 lb and 5 lb fire extinguishers and is suitable for both interior and exterior installations. The scored clear polystyrene break front allows quick visual inspection of the extinguisher's pressure gauge without opening the cabinet, and can be struck to break away in an emergency for rapid access. A keyed-alike cylinder lock secures the cabinet against unauthorized access or tampering while maintaining immediate availability during a fire event.

  • Galvanized Steel Construction: 20-gauge galvanized steel body with white powder-coat finish provides corrosion resistance for exterior installations or damp environments.
  • Scored Break Front: Clear polystyrene front panel is pre-scored to break cleanly under emergency pressure. Break-front strikers are sold separately and are used to consistently activate the break front without the risk of hand injury.
  • Keyed-Alike Cylinder Lock: Allows multiple FT916 units across a facility to share the same key for convenient inspection access by maintenance staff.

Is a break-front striker required?

The break-front striker is sold separately and is strongly recommended. The scored polystyrene panel is designed to break cleanly when struck with the striker, providing a controlled break. Without the striker, breaking the panel by hand risks cuts from jagged polystyrene edges. Most compliance inspectors recommend keeping the striker mounted adjacent to the cabinet.

Can this cabinet be used outdoors?

Yes. The galvanized steel body and white powder-coat finish are corrosion-resistant for outdoor use. For coastal or highly corrosive environments, verify with your local authority having jurisdiction whether additional cabinet protection is required.
